fs/ubifs: use %pUB to print UUIDs

diff --git a/fs/ubifs/debug.c b/fs/ubifs/debug.c
index 8a771c5..9049232 100644
--- a/fs/ubifs/debug.c
+++ b/fs/ubifs/debug.c
@@ -350,13 +350,8 @@
le32_to_cpu(sup->fmt_version));
printk(KERN_DEBUG "\ttime_gran %u\n",
le32_to_cpu(sup->time_gran));
- printk(KERN_DEBUG "\tUUID %02X%02X%02X%02X-%02X%02X"
- "-%02X%02X-%02X%02X-%02X%02X%02X%02X%02X%02X\n",
- sup->uuid[0], sup->uuid[1], sup->uuid[2], sup->uuid[3],
- sup->uuid[4], sup->uuid[5], sup->uuid[6], sup->uuid[7],
- sup->uuid[8], sup->uuid[9], sup->uuid[10], sup->uuid[11],
- sup->uuid[12], sup->uuid[13], sup->uuid[14],
- sup->uuid[15]);
+ printk(KERN_DEBUG "\tUUID %pUB\n",
+ sup->uuid);
